Skills For Work
Get ready for the world of work – one shift at a time.
Are you a young person with an Education, Health and Care Plan (EHCP) who’s looking to build confidence, learn practical skills and take the next steps towards employment?
Skills for Work is a hands-on course designed to help you prepare for working life by gaining real experience in a fully functioning restaurant – The Liberty Centre.
Learn in a Real Workplace
• Work in the kitchen or front-of-house at the Liberty Centre
• Build confidence and develop essential work habits
• Work as part of a team in a real customer-facing environment
• Learn about food safety, customer service, timekeeping and communication

Course details
Assessments
On this course, you’ll take part in an initial assessment to help us understand your skills and qualities, ensuring you’re placed on the right path for success. Through practical activities and supportive teaching, you’ll develop core employability skills such as teamwork, communication, problem-solving, and time management.
Progression
Once you complete the course, your next step could be a supported internship, giving you real-world experience and further boosting your opportunities for employment.
Study Programme
Every full-time student at Petroc will have their own Study Programme which will include:
– Your academic or vocational qualification.
– Maths and English Language development – if you have not achieved GCSE grade 4 in either of these subjects.
– Work Experience – hours will vary depending on your qualification and course level.
– Tutor Support – to support your personal, academic and professional development.
– Sustainability – helping you to identify how you can improve the sustainability of your future employment sectors.
– Personal Development Awards – developing six key areas of personal and employability behaviours to prepare you for the working world.
